The Executive Committee is comprised of the Council Chair, the Vice-Chair, the Treasurer, two At-Large members appointed by the Chair, and two elected At-Large members. Duties of the Executive Committee are:
To serve in an overall advisory capacity to the Council;
To take any emergency action deemed necessary by a majority of the committee on behalf of the Council;
To monitor the work of Council staff, Council committees and task forces;
To recommend to the Council the hiring and termination of the executive director in accordance with Council policy and procedures;
To conduct, review and approve the annual performance evaluation of the executive director;
To review recommendations of the Leadership Development Committee related to Council membership, then forward that information to the full Council and the Governor;
To develop and guide the implementation of strategies for Council and staff self-evaluation on an annual basis and other activities deemed necessary by the Council Chair.
